Magnolia 'Palisade Pink' plant details

Magnolia 'Palisade Pink' is a broadleaf deciduous tree with green foliage. In spring and summer pink and purple flowers emerge. Attracts bees making it an excellent addition to pollinator gardens. Grows well with sun - mostly sun and even moisture - occasional water. Adapts to various soil conditions. Does well in average, rich and well-drained soil.
